What are the typical work shifts and team dynamics for Caesars Entertainment Security staff?

Caesars Entertainment Security professionals often work in shifts covering 24/7 operations, which may include evenings, weekends, and holidays to ensure continuous safety on the property. Teams are generally collaborative, with security personnel working closely alongside surveillance staff, hotel operations, and local law enforcement when necessary. Each shift typically involves regular patrols, monitoring security systems, responding to incidents, and assisting guests. Team members support each other to handle challenging situations efficiently, creating a strong, cohesive work environment. This structure helps maintain a safe and enjoyable experience for everyone at the property.

What is the highest paid security guard job?

The highest paid security guard positions typically include executive or corporate security roles, such as security managers or directors, which can earn significantly higher salaries than entry-level guards. Specialized skills, certifications, and experience in high-risk environments or with private security firms often lead to higher compensation.

What is a Caesars Entertainment Security job?

A Caesars Entertainment Security job involves protecting guests, employees, and property at Caesars Entertainment locations. Security officers patrol the premises, monitor surveillance equipment, enforce safety policies, and respond to incidents. They also assist guests, handle conflicts, and ensure a safe and enjoyable environment. Strong communication and problem-solving skills are essential for this role.

About Us
At Caesars Entertainment, Inc., our Team Members create the extraordinary. We are the largest casino-entertainment company in the U.S. and one of the world's most diversified casino-entertainment providers. Since beginning in Reno, Nevada, in 1937, Caesars Entertainment has grown through the development of new resorts, expansions and acquisitions. Our resorts operate primarily under the Caesars®, Harrah's®, Horseshoe® and Eldorado® brand names. We focus on building loyalty and value with our guests through a combination of impeccable service, operational excellence and technological leadership.
